Webinar - Mentoring Physical Therapists of the Future: Debunking Supervision Myths
Webinar Recording
This presentation will provide guidance on how to properly and safely supervise both MPT students and Restricted Licencees. The School of Rehabilitation Science (SRS) will explain what is involved in serving as a Clinical Instructor (CI) and the Saskatchewan College of Physical Therapists (SCPT) will explain what is involved in supervising a Restricted Licencee. Both the SRS and SCPT will attempt to debunk common myths of supervision and provide suggestions for making supervision more approachable.
Objectives
By the end of this seminar, participants will know:
- Expectations of instructing an MPT student on a clinical placement.
- Expectations of supervising a Restricted Licencee.
- Means to remove some commonly perceived barriers involved in instruction and supervision.
Webinar - November 15, 2023 - Provincial and National Leadership in Physiotherapy
Webinar Recording
The SCPT, in partnership with Continuing Education in Rehabilitation Science (CERS) at the University of Saskatchewan, are proud to present the webinar Provincial and National Leadership in Physiotherapy.
This webinar meets the criteria as a task within the mandatory domain of Leadership within the SCPT Continuing Competency Program for 2024-2025 license renewal.
